“Companion” gives hope in 40 seconds

In just 40 seconds, 21-year old digital artist Vince Serrano aims to provide encouragement to emotionally-burdened people through the help of his animated digital video “Companion”, a story of a lonely boy who almost succumbed to the lure of death but received a second chance at life from a beacon of hope.

The young animator‘s short video bested 20 other entries in the “Hope in 40 Seconds” video competition launched in June by the Natasha Goulbourn Foundation (NGF), a non-profit organization dedicated to bringing depression to light. The awarding ceremonies were held on October 6 in observance of the National Mental Health Awareness Month.
